State Facts

Minimum Wage $15.00
2-Bedroom Housing Wage $45.90
Number of Renter Households 1,033,084
Number of Renter Households
Below 30% AMI
325,216
Percent of Renter Households
Below 30% AMI
31%
Number of Renter Households
Below 50% AMI
477,409
Percent of Renter Households
Below 50% AMI
45%

Affordable Rent for Low Income Households

Minimum Wage Worker

$780/mo

Household at 30% of Area Median Income

$1,060/mo

Household at 50% of Area Median Income

$1,766/mo

Fair Market Rent

1-Bedroom Fair Market Rent

$1,966/mo

2-Bedroom Fair Market Rent

$2,387/mo

Working at minimum wage $15.00/hr

Each week you have to work 101 hours

To afford a modest 1 bedroom rental home at Fair Market Rent

Median Wages for State’s Most Common Occupations

Occupation Total Employment Median Hourly Wage
Cashiers 62,060 $17.03
Fast Food and Counter Workers 81,770 $17.16
Retail Salespersons 86,410 $17.77
Waiters and Waitresses 50,160 $17.81
Stockers and Order Fillers 48,880 $18.58
Home Health and Personal Care Aides 108,090 $19.34
Janitors and Cleaners, Except Maids and Housekeeping Cleaners 56,160 $21.81
Security Guards 24,100 $21.99
Laborers and Freight, Stock, and Material Movers, Hand 35,620 $22.05
Nursing Assistants 38,280 $22.22
Cooks, Restaurant 31,640 $22.64
First-Line Supervisors of Food Preparation and Serving Workers 23,390 $22.82
Customer Service Representatives 54,660 $23.52
Office Clerks, General 50,180 $23.93
Secretaries and Administrative Assistants, Except Legal, Medical, and Executive 34,570 $26.27
Maintenance and Repair Workers, General 28,170 $27.42
Bookkeeping, Accounting, and Auditing Clerks 31,010 $27.95
Heavy and Tractor-Trailer Truck Drivers 32,170 $29.67
All Occupations 3,642,650 $30.47
First-Line Supervisors of Office and Administrative Support Workers 39,170 $36.82
Housing Wage 1 Bedroom $37.81
Sales Representatives, Wholesale and Manufacturing, Except Technical and Scientific Products 24,280 $38.50
Sales Representatives of Services, Except Advertising, Insurance, Financial Services, and Travel 32,730 $39.57
Human Resources Specialists 25,490 $40.11
Market Research Analysts and Marketing Specialists 37,320 $45.72
Housing Wage 2 Bedroom $45.90
Accountants and Auditors 45,520 $47.26
Registered Nurses 90,190 $49.90
General and Operations Managers 105,350 $60.59
Management Analysts 30,100 $64.51
Software Developers 54,260 $73.65
Financial Managers 27,690 $88.64
Computer and Information Systems Managers 25,640 $99.47
